While the astronomical calendar defines the solstice as the start of summer, many cultures historically viewed it differently. If you have ever wondered why Shakespeare’s play is called A Midsummer Night's Dream despite taking place near the solstice, it’s because ancient traditions viewed the solstice as the middle of the season, not the beginning.

Astronomical seasons begin at the exact moment of an equinox or solstice. Because the Earth's orbit is elliptical, these dates can vary slightly by a day or two each year.
